Katherine Ferrell
Program Coordinator
About
Katherine Ferrell first began working for UCO in 2012, going into advising in October 2017. She began working with the Forensic Science Institute in January 2021, assisting forensic science students through the complex dual degree program.
Katherine loves working with UCO students, having been a UCO student herself! Her main goal is to help you navigate through your academic journey. She aims to meet you where you are and help you plan your next steps forward.
Education and Certifications
Katherine Ferrell earned her Bachelor of Music Education in instrumental education from the University of Central Oklahoma.
